Output d85674160b2e7dc54eaa3040cea168968e4a1b5ad44c87e5898b87dc78759b06:3

value
607354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53c2871c7113173b7429e7547df520f2422ae35c OP_EQUAL
address
39Ku3VXTDKMgSWLVhRLEG7sLb4cMNDuxqc
transaction
d85674160b2e7dc54eaa3040cea168968e4a1b5ad44c87e5898b87dc78759b06
spent
true